Our PC material automotive headlight covers combine optical clarity with exceptional durability for modern vehicle lighting systems. These covers utilize optical-grade polycarbonate with 90%+ light transmission and UV stabilization to prevent yellowing. The material offers superior impact resistance (10x stronger than glass) to withstand road debris impacts. We manufacture covers with precise optical surfaces that maintain beam pattern integrity while providing protective functionality. The PC formulation includes specialized additives that enhance resistance to short-wavelength light from modern LED and HID sources. Our covers feature excellent weatherability, maintaining optical performance through years of outdoor exposure. The manufacturing process includes stress-relief annealing to ensure long-term dimensional stability. We offer various surface treatments including abrasion-resistant hard coatings (up to 4H pencil hardness) and anti-fog treatments for interior surfaces. The covers demonstrate excellent resistance to automotive chemicals including washer fluids and road salts. Our quality control includes photometric testing to verify optical performance meets regulatory standards. The components are designed with precision-molded mounting features for secure attachment to headlight assemblies.

We primarily use polycarbonate (PC) and polymethyl methacrylate (PMMA) for lenses due to their exceptional optical properties. PC offers superior impact resistance (up to 20J/cm²) and heat resistance (120°C), while PMMA provides 92%+ light transmission with excellent UV stability. Both materials are 50% lighter than glass and can be molded into complex shapes for advanced lighting designs.

Our reflectors feature precision parabolic surfaces with vacuum-aluminized coatings achieving >90% reflectivity. We combine injection molding and metallization processes to produce lightweight, durable reflectors with optimized light patterns. Advanced simulation software helps design reflectors for maximum luminous efficiency while meeting all regulatory requirements for beam cutoff and distribution.
